TABLE 5.
Gene | RT-PCRa
|
cDNA array induction (severalfold) | |
---|---|---|---|
Flat tricks | Feeding ticks | ||
BB0647 | − | + | 2.08 |
BB0690 | + | − | −1.57 |
BBA15 | + | + | −1.73 |
BBA64 | − | + | 16.68 |
BBA66 | − | + | 31.22 |
BBA72 | − | + | 45.06 |
BBA74 | + | + | −2.93 |
BBA62 | + | − | −3.80 |
BBD18 | + | − | −2.22 |
BBB19 | − | + | 33.60 |
BBJ25 | − | + | 12.33 |
BBH37 | + | + | −2.41 |
A plus sign indicates an amplified transcripts, while a minus sign indicates lack of amplified transcript. Each gene's severalfold up- or downregulation on the cDNA array is shown on the right for comparison. Note that a downregulated gene on the array may be expressed in both flat and feeding ticks. It's likely that such a gene is preferentially expressed in the flat tricks, but the transcript can still be detected in feeding ticks, as spirochete populations within feeding ticks are heterogeneous.
